Outdoor Dyscalculia Handbook: A Practical Guide for Hands-On Math Learning in Nature

The Outdoor Dyscalculia Handbook is a unique and engaging resource designed to help educators, parents, and therapists support children with dyscalculia through outdoor activities. Tailored specifically to make abstract math concepts like counting, comparing, and understanding symbols more tangible, this handbook offers practical, nature-based exercises that turn the outdoors into a dynamic learning environment.

With easy-to-follow instructions, the guide leverages natural materials such as leaves, sticks, rocks, and other outdoor elements to teach essential arithmetic skills. Activities enhance number sense, visual understanding of math symbols, and real-world problem-solving in a playful, stress-free setting. Whether it’s organizing treasure hunts to practice “greater than” or “less than,” creating number lines on the ground or using tactile counting games, this handbook transforms math into an interactive experience that caters to the unique challenges of dyscalculia.

Perfect for educators, homeschoolers, or anyone working with neurodivergent children, the Outdoor Dyscalculia Handbook offers a fresh, multisensory approach to learning that boosts confidence and makes math accessible in a whole new way.
